1963
Krebs trapping on his Tilden area left to mine says on
april 3: "230 mic caught on control 1 acre ± this week, est. 3/4
of population caught .:. 250/acre ± 50" [need live traps + tag-release]
april 30 set 48 Sherman below Ninety Way at 6 p.m. lots
of runways.
may 1 right clear at 7 a.m. traps held 14 microtine,
15 Rethro, 6 mice.
may 3 Krebs reports: "~ 240 ind. microtine on Tilden.
control 1+ acre this week, est 3/3-3/4 caught."
may 6 analysis of scats picked up along fire road below
Ninety way (closest to Inspiration Point) about 2 1/2 miles,
3 Rethro, 1 Rabbit, no toge.
looked for scate along wood #--- up Big Spring,
canyon in Tilden to crest, then took along another
fire road about 200 yds N of the stream bottom; stopped
at several places where grass etc were lush and
saw only a few runways. no places where the
habitat was being abused by microtine, nothing like
the concentration on my area and Krebs'area. Only
a few scats also, more fresh.
